**Q: Which linting rules does Fernbrook apply to SQL files in plugin submissions?**

Fernbrook runs the standard `sqlcheck-strict` profile: uppercase keywords, explicit column lists, no implicit joins, and a 120-character line limit. Plugins failing any rule are rejected automatically at upload. The complete rule list and per-rule rationale are published on the following page.

runbook for yadup-fahif: https://jira.qorvelcorp.internal/spaces/spaces/spaces/b46212397071

Q: A vendor needs to visit the Torveld cage in the Ashgrove data centre. What do they need?

A: Escort required, no exceptions. Book via the facilities desk at least two hours ahead. Visitor signs the cage log on entry and exit. Tools go through inspection. The escort opens the cage door with the code below.

staff pass of fajof-fawif = bdg-ES-2

### Changelog — Tidewrack Sweeper v3.2

Defaults changed for the orphaned-resource sweeper. The scan interval is shorter, the grace period before deletion is longer, and dry-run is now off by default in production profiles. Existing overrides are untouched; only unset values pick up the new defaults. Release manager should confirm the rollout window. The new default configuration block follows.

service settings:
ralael:
  pin: 7453
  tenant: zorath
  seal: seal_087806e4
  metrics_host: metrics.ralael.paliqworks.example
  standby_team: fraath
  escalation: praok-istiel
  nonce: 10e083

## Approvals: Dependency Pinning

Quick reminder for release cuts: all Brackenfold services pin exact versions — no ranges, no floating tags. Lockfile diffs need a review comment explaining each bump. Emergency unpins are allowed only during an active incident, and even then they need retroactive approval within 48 hours from the policy owner, named below.

account owner for hahig-fahag: Pelael Istax Novys

### Action item: Harrowfield gateway buffering

During the outage, the Harrowfield telemetry gateway dropped readings from roughly forty tractors because its in-memory buffer had no overflow policy. Owner for the fix is the Fieldwire team: add disk-backed spill, cap retention at six hours, and alert when the buffer exceeds half capacity. Target is two sprints out. Progress will be reported at this sync until closed. Design notes, capacity math, and the review checklist are being tracked on the internal page:

runbook for yahop-tajep: https://jenkins.olvarqstack.internal/settings